Dirt lot are some of the most exciting finds in the dirt racing world. These bundles hold the story of a team, a season, or a track’s history. Inside one listing, fans may discover UMP-branded gear, vendor leftovers from Fairbury or Brownstown, decals from a chassis shop, a signed hero card, a dirt hat from a regional series, or even sheet metal that survived a feature race at Davenport or Senoia.

RaceTeams.com brings these items together so fans can browse boxes and bundles that reflect the full culture of dirt racing. Some lots feature UMP gear from modified programs, while others include stride breakers like dirt racing glasses (a favorite at tracks with wind-blown dust), event hats, or IMCA rulebooks and reference publications. Sheet metal listings include door panels, quarter panels, noses, and other pieces carrying authentic racetrack character scuffs, dents, clay, and battle marks that fans proudly display in garages or shops.

These items connect fans directly to dirt racing’s identity. Mixed lots offer value, variety, and the thrill of uncovering something unexpected from the sport’s powerful grassroots heritage.
